Description

Model KMOD-B-Q-L-H, where: KMOD - double girder overhead travelling crane; B-cab control, Q-load capacity (0,5-100,0t), L-span length (2,0-34,5m), H-Height of lifting (0,5-100,0m). Two-girder overhead travelling crane is designed for lifting and moving various loads up to 100.0 tonnes. The design is characterised by increased strength due to the presence of two parallel bearing beams.

This crane model is equipped with a control cabin. Double girder overhead travelling cranes are widely used practically in all branches of industry: in metallurgy, logging production, at sea ports and in other spheres, performing loading and unloading works both in closed premises and in open spaces. By default the equipment is painted in orange colour RAL 2004.

Other colours are available on request.
